What Specifications Should You Consider When Selecting Oil Filters for Detroit 60 12.7L Engines?
When selecting oil filters for Detroit 60 12.7L engines, consider the following specifications:
- Filtration efficiency
- Micron rating
- Bypass valve design
- Capacity
- Construction material
- Compatibility with the engine
- Manufacturer reputation
The specifications listed above are crucial for performance and engine longevity.
-
Filtration Efficiency: Filtration efficiency measures how well the filter removes contaminants from the oil. A higher efficiency rating indicates better filtration, which can prolong engine life. Research suggests that filters with a 99% efficiency rating are preferable for the Detroit 60 series.
-
Micron Rating: The micron rating indicates the smallest particle size the filter can capture. Detroit 60 engines typically benefit from filters with a micron rating of 10 to 20 microns. This rating ensures that the filter traps harmful particles without restricting oil flow.
-
Bypass Valve Design: The bypass valve allows oil to bypass the filter if it becomes clogged. A well-designed bypass valve prevents engine wear by ensuring oil circulation. Filters with optimal bypass valve placement can maintain oil flow even during conditions of high particle load.
-
Capacity: The oil filter’s capacity defines how much contamination it can hold before needing replacement. Filters with a larger capacity are generally recommended for heavy-duty applications associated with Detroit 60 engines. This feature reduces the frequency of filter changes during extended engine operation.
-
Construction Material: The material used in filter construction impacts durability and lifespan. High-quality filters made of synthetic or heavy-duty paper media are recommended. Filters that use durable outer casings can resist damage during high-pressure situations.
-
Compatibility with the Engine: Ensure that the oil filter is compatible with Detroit 60 12.7L specifications. Using the correct filter ensures optimal engine operation and longevity. Always refer to the manufacturer’s specifications for replacement part numbers.
-
Manufacturer Reputation: Choose filters from reputable manufacturers known for reliability and performance. Established brands often adhere to strict quality control processes. Research shows that filters from well-regarded companies tend to provide better overall performance and customer satisfaction.
How Does the Micron Rating Impact Oil Filter Performance in Detroit 60 12.7L Engines?
The micron rating significantly impacts oil filter performance in Detroit 60 12.7L engines. Micron rating refers to the size of particles that the filter can effectively capture. In this context, lower micron ratings indicate a filter’s ability to trap smaller particles. For Detroit 60 12.7L engines, which require clean oil for optimal performance, filters with a lower micron rating remove more contaminants.
Higher micron ratings allow larger particles to pass through the filter. These particles can cause wear and tear on engine components. Choosing an oil filter with a low micron rating, such as 5 microns, enhances engine protection. It reduces the risk of engine damage and extends the engine’s lifespan.
Moreover, the efficiency of the filter also matters. A filter with a low micron rating but poor efficiency might not provide adequate protection. Hence, it is important to select a filter that combines a low micron rating with high efficiency.
In summary, the micron rating affects how effectively an oil filter removes harmful contaminants. Selecting the correct oil filter with an appropriate micron rating is essential for maintaining the performance and longevity of Detroit 60 12.7L engines.
What Tips Can Enhance Oil Filter Longevity for Detroit 60 12.7L Engines?
To enhance oil filter longevity for Detroit 60 12.7L engines, consider the following tips:
- Regular oil changes
- Use high-quality oil filters
- Select the right oil grade
- Check oil levels frequently
- Monitor engine performance
- Maintain proper operating temperature
- Perform routine engine maintenance
Utilizing the above tips effectively requires an understanding of why each is essential for your engine’s health.
-
Regular Oil Changes: Regular oil changes are crucial for maintaining oil filter longevity. Over time, oil accumulates contaminants and loses its effectiveness. Detroit Diesel recommends changing oil every 10,000 to 15,000 miles, or as indicated by usage conditions. Frequent changes prevent contaminants from clogging the filter.
-
Use High-Quality Oil Filters: Using high-quality oil filters plays a significant role in engine protection. These filters are designed to trap more contaminants and operate more efficiently. Brands like Donaldson and Fleetguard offer filters specifically engineered for Detroit engines. Consider selecting a filter that meets OEM specifications to maximize performance.
-
Select the Right Oil Grade: Selecting the right oil grade is essential for filter efficiency. The Detroit 60 12.7L engine generally operates best with 15W-40 diesel engine oil. Using the incorrect oil can lead to increased wear and shorter filter life due to poor lubrication and higher operating temperatures.
-
Check Oil Levels Frequently: Checking oil levels frequently can prevent low oil situations that stress the filter and engine. A level below the minimum can lead to insufficient lubrication, causing filter damage. It is advisable to check levels at least once a week or before long trips.
-
Monitor Engine Performance: Monitoring engine performance can help identify filter-related issues early. Unusual noises, reduced power, or warning lights may indicate filter problems. Timely recognition allows for prompt intervention, avoiding further harm.
-
Maintain Proper Operating Temperature: Maintaining proper operating temperature enhances oil filter life. The ideal temperature for the Detroit 60 12.7L engine is between 180°F and 210°F. Operating outside this range can cause the oil to break down, worsening filter performance.
-
Perform Routine Engine Maintenance: Routine engine maintenance ensures all components, including the oil filter, function efficiently. This includes checking belts, hoses, and the cooling system. Regular inspections and maintenance help prevent engine issues that can impact oil flow and filter lifespan.
When Is the Best Time to Replace Oil Filters in Detroit 60 12.7L Engines?
The best time to replace oil filters in Detroit 60 12.7L engines is every 15,000 miles or every six months, whichever comes first. Regular maintenance helps ensure engine efficiency and longevity. Check the owner’s manual for specific guidelines as vehicle conditions can vary. Monitor engine performance and oil conditions closely. If the oil appears dirty or the engine shows signs of trouble, replace the filter immediately, regardless of mileage or time. Staying proactive with oil filter changes can prevent potential damage and improve engine performance.
